We go under the Humber Bridge , up Gravel Pit Road , up Piggery Hill , up Bonby Hill and up Worlaby hill . The cafe stop is at the Secret Garden at Elsham Hall . They have a meal deal on for £5 .
This is hill training type of ride , riders ride up the hills in their own time and we meet up at the top . No one gets left behind .
